About Reed Mine

Located in Locust, North Carolina, 5NC3 identifies Reed Mine, a privately owned, non-towered airfield. The field has a single turf runway, 03/21, measuring 2,000 by 75 feet.

No published instrument approaches are available, so operations are conducted under visual flight rules. Without a control tower or advisory frequency, pilots rely on standard see-and-avoid practice for traffic coordination. There is no fuel service on record here. The field is designated private use, so prior permission from the owner is required before landing.

Field elevation is 581 feet above mean sea level.
